Transaction 43eb7c2b206bbe2de07ec7324079cf097c0265958ba347d95193a5f06878949e
1 Input
2 Outputs
- 43eb7c2b206bbe2de07ec7324079cf097c0265958ba347d95193a5f06878949e:0
- 43eb7c2b206bbe2de07ec7324079cf097c0265958ba347d95193a5f06878949e:1
value 933989
address 37GuNEGbxwJAvpDUZiS8RavxiNTDcdBwbk
value 140921018
address 1AfkGJaoEcAWcSsAkcwyvews3qVas151dr